Bills target Harris County elections (May 23, 2023)

On Tuesday's show: The Texas House has passed two bills aimed squarely at Harris County elections. One abolishes the office of Harris County elections administrator, and the other allows the Texas Secretary of State to impose "administrative oversight" during an election. News 88.7's Andrew Schneider explains what the laws would do.
